一:安装anjuta
ubuntu10.04中已经自带了anjuta,如果没有执行下面代码:
sudo apt-get install anjuta (使用apt-fast更快)
二:解决依赖:
为让Anjuta能自动配置、编译、和更好的工作,我们需要安装一些必要的工具包,比如,本地化的”intltool”;自动格式的”indent”。在“终端”执行以下命令:
sudo apt-get install autogen automake build-essential indent intltool
这样能避免出现不能新建项目、编译,以及下面这类运行时错误(其它可能还有autoconf, automake等)
三:开始测试+编译一个程序
1.打开Anjuta:点击主菜单上的“应用程序”》“编程”》 “Anjuta IDE”。(如果没有此项就在编辑菜单里面查找,右键应用程序的编辑菜单)
2.建立项目:在Anjuta中点击菜单,“文件”》“新建”》 “4. Project”。出现“应用程序向导”,点“前进”;工程类型选“C++”中的“Generic C++”,之后点“前进”;“前进”;工程选项(Project Options)中,全选“否”,再点“前进”,应用即可。
3.查看源码:点左侧“工程”按钮,切换到“工程”选项卡。点工程名 “foobar-cpp”,双击“main.cc”(src里面)打开它,编辑器选择“Scintilla Editor”
4。编译运行:可以看到,main() 函数已预先写好了。我们按下“Shift+F11”编译,再按“F3”就能运行了!(这两个快捷键对应菜单在“生成”菜单下。)
注:
若出现一些依赖错误,如:
则安装G++的依赖,sudo apt-get install g++
可拖动窗口进行自定义化布局:
回行缩进设置(类似VC++的回行):
编辑-首选项-C/C++/Java/Vala-缩进参数
设置后编辑-AUTO-COMPLETE和auto-indent
转载自:
http://www.ubuntusoft.com/under-ubuntu-visual-c-c-compiler-anjuta-ide.html